Return to Revo's glossary

Opportunity Solution Tree

A visual tool used to align product opportunities with potential solutions and experiments, helping teams explore and prioritize ideas to achieve desired outcomes.

The Opportunity Solution Tree: A Powerful Tool for Product DiscoveryIntroductionIn the world of product management and innovation, the Opportunity Solution Tree (OST) has emerged as a valuable framework for guiding product discovery efforts. Developed by Teresa Torres, a prominent product discovery coach, the OST helps teams navigate the complex process of identifying and prioritizing opportunities, generating solutions, and making informed decisions. In this comprehensive guide, we'll dive deep into the Opportunity Solution Tree, exploring its components, benefits, and how to effectively implement it in your organization.Understanding the Opportunity Solution TreeThe Opportunity Solution Tree is a visual tool that maps out the product discovery process, from identifying customer needs and opportunities to generating and testing solutions. It consists of three main components:1. Opportunities: These are the customer needs, pain points, or desires that your product aims to address. Opportunities are derived from user research, market analysis, and customer feedback.2. Solutions: For each opportunity, the team generates a range of potential solutions. These solutions are hypothetical approaches to addressing the identified customer needs.3. Experiments: Each solution is then tested through experiments, such as prototypes, user interviews, or A/B tests. The results of these experiments inform the team's decision-making process.The OST is typically represented as a tree-like diagram, with opportunities forming the trunk, solutions branching out from each opportunity, and experiments extending from each solution.Benefits of the Opportunity Solution TreeImplementing the Opportunity Solution Tree offers several key benefits for product teams:1. Clarity and Focus: The OST provides a clear, structured approach to product discovery, ensuring that teams stay focused on the most important opportunities and solutions.2. Alignment and Collaboration: By visualizing the discovery process, the OST facilitates alignment and collaboration among team members, stakeholders, and cross-functional partners.3. Evidence-Based Decision Making: The emphasis on experimentation in the OST framework promotes a culture of data-driven decision making, reducing the risk of pursuing suboptimal solutions.4. Continuous Learning: The iterative nature of the OST encourages continuous learning and improvement, as teams refine their understanding of customer needs and the effectiveness of their solutions.Implementing the Opportunity Solution TreeTo successfully implement the Opportunity Solution Tree in your organization, follow these steps:1. Conduct User Research: Begin by gathering insights into your target customers' needs, pain points, and desires through user interviews, surveys, and other research methods.2. Identify Opportunities: Analyze the research data to identify the most significant opportunities for your product. Prioritize these opportunities based on their potential impact and alignment with your product strategy.3. Generate Solutions: For each prioritized opportunity, engage in ideation sessions to generate a diverse range of potential solutions. Encourage creative thinking and collaboration among team members.4. Design Experiments: Develop experiments to test the viability and desirability of each solution. These experiments can include prototypes, user interviews, A/B tests, or other validation methods.5. Run Experiments and Analyze Results: Execute the experiments and gather data on their outcomes. Analyze the results to determine which solutions show the most promise and warrant further exploration.6. Iterate and Refine: Based on the experimental results, refine your solutions and repeat the process of experimentation and analysis until you converge on a solution that effectively addresses the identified opportunity.ConclusionThe Opportunity Solution Tree is a powerful tool for product teams looking to optimize their discovery process and make informed, customer-centric decisions. By providing a structured framework for identifying opportunities, generating solutions, and conducting experiments, the OST helps teams stay focused, aligned, and data-driven. Implementing the Opportunity Solution Tree in your organization can lead to more successful product innovations and a deeper understanding of your customers' needs. Embrace the OST and unlock the full potential of your product discovery efforts.